3.1 Tremor Felt in Santa Monica

Share

A mild offshore earthquake measuring 3.1 on the Richter scale awakened residents in Santa Monica and Malibu early today, but no damage was reported. Centered six miles west of Santa Monica in the Catalina Channel, the quake struck at 3:51 a.m. and lasted about 10 seconds, Sang Choi, a seismologist at California Institute of Technology, said. About 30 residents in the northern section of Santa Monica called police about the tremors.
